Thomas Rudolph is an alumnus of the Technical University Darmstadt / Germany where he received his engineering degree on Information Technology in 1986. He started his career as research engineer at AEG in Frankfurt/Germany working on substation automation systems and digital protection relays. Presently he is responsible for Innovation & Architectures within Schneider Electric Energy Automation after several carrier steps within R&D, product management, engineering, project management and marketing at Daimler Benz, ALSTOM and AREVA. Thomas Rudolph is member of national and international standardization bodies and study committees like IEC TC57 WG10.
